Output 841777251eb97d480f2d3f682892104921906e29d61027395b088850efb8b4b3:3

value
24617513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d41699f6577081daf6f5cba0b201dd12640231 OP_EQUAL
address
MPZhrPKjovudAuADxYitvTqeLrC3gWHqtW
transaction
841777251eb97d480f2d3f682892104921906e29d61027395b088850efb8b4b3
spent
true